Spotting Forex Fraud & Avoiding Fraud

The foreign exchange landscape can be a lucrative opportunity, but it's also rife with unscrupulous individuals seeking to exploit unsuspecting traders. Spotting potential Forex scams is paramount to protecting your funds and maintaining a positive trading experience. Be wary of promises of risk-free profits, unsolicited investment opportunities, and pressure to invest quickly. Thoroughly research any broker before depositing capital, checking for proper regulation from recognized bodies like the FCA, ASIC, or CySEC. Validate the broker’s contact information and look for consistent user reviews, being mindful that some online feedback may be doctored. Never ignore your inner voice; if something seems unrealistic, it probably is. Finally, always educate yourself about Forex trading techniques and the common risks involved.

Here's a simple list to help with detection:

  • Unrealistic profit claims
  • Time-sensitive sales tactics
  • No regulatory oversight
  • Substandard websites
  • Confusing terms and conditions

Broker Review Scam Exposed

A disturbing trend of fraudulent platforms has been detected, targeting unsuspecting investors. These fake review portals often present a ostensibly unbiased assessment of financial institutions, but in reality, they are secretly paid to promote certain entities while disparaging competitors. The misleading reviews are designed to sway potential clients, leading them to think that a particular broker is reliable when, in fact, they may be untrustworthy. Be particularly careful when researching brokers – always cross-reference information from multiple, truly unbiased sources. Avoid solely rely on a single review site; examine the broker’s license with the appropriate bodies to guarantee their integrity. The financial ramifications of falling for these illicit schemes can be severe, potentially leading to financial loss. Bear in mind due thoroughness is your best protection against this widespread issue.

Shielding Yourself: Investment Representative Scam Deterrence

Keeping vigilant is crucial when dealing with investment agents, as deceptive schemes targeting investors are sadly common. Exercise caution with unsolicited offers, especially those promising unusually high returns with little to no danger. Always independently confirm the agent's credentials through regulatory agencies like the Financial Industry Regulatory Authority (FINRA). Under no circumstances invest based solely on pressure or a limited-time promotion; take your time to thoroughly evaluate the investment and understand its potential risks. Don't forget that legitimate investment professionals will always be transparent about fees and potential losses. Alert any suspicious activity to the appropriate authorities immediately.
